Output 6b39b1ea8973ff4e0fd4ace151889523436579beca40af40f7fb81b303ca6eb2:6

value
2815859
script pubkey
OP_0 OP_PUSHBYTES_32 d98e407c6bae5c22b9e21c7eca0af46df8c5329828c627610862dae8451f65d9
address
bc1qmx8yqlrt4ewz9w0zr3lv5zh5dhuv2v5c9rrzwcggvtdws3glvhvse2du6d
transaction
6b39b1ea8973ff4e0fd4ace151889523436579beca40af40f7fb81b303ca6eb2
spent
true